Output 51b8ae1653eba7b85287a5468c0ea1e1f361eb2680b43abb7e73aab1f494c43a:0

value
535632
script pubkey
OP_0 OP_PUSHBYTES_20 57731f3ff3282af52832a21ab57931e0a5eac2b0
address
bc1q2ae370ln9q4022pj5gdt27f3uzj74s4sd6kswl
transaction
51b8ae1653eba7b85287a5468c0ea1e1f361eb2680b43abb7e73aab1f494c43a
spent
true